Is this the same Jane Chaney Jordan who appears in the 1860 and 1870 Hickory Co Mo census'?Might her husbands name have been Alexander Thomas Jordan?Believe he was murdered in Hickory Co Mo about 1860.Have seen somewhere that she was a daughter of a Moses Chaney.But which Moses Chaney?? There were quite a few.If she was daughter of Moses Chaney who settled in Illinois, married to an Elizabeth Gilliand, then she may have been in Hickory Co because of Chaney relatives. Namely, Moses Chaney b 1808 and James Chaney b 1805, who would have been her 1st cousins I believe. Don't have proof of any of the info above about her but things I have run across. Have lots on James and Moses Chaney, who were sons of William and Mary Garrison Chaney of Simpson Co Ky/Sumner Co Tn.
